BMW Recalls 1.6 Million 3 Series Cars For Air Bag Problem
Wed, Jul 16 2014DETROIT (AP) - BMW is expanding a recall of its most popular models to fix an air bag problem that is hitting much of the global auto industry. The German automaker says it will recall 1.6 million 3 Series cars from model years 2000 to 2006 across the world, including 574,000 in the U.S. The company said Wednesday that it's a precaution because other automakers using similar systems have reported problems. Air bag inflators in systems made by Takata Corp. can rupture. If that happens, the bags might not work properly, and shards could fly out and cause injury or death. The problem is responsible for millions of recalled vehicles during the past few years made by manufacturers such as Chrysler, Ford, Honda, Mazda, Nissan and Toyota. Here's a look at the long history associated with this problem, that affects millions of cars. BMW said it has no reports of problems in its vehicles. Dealers will replace the passenger-side front air bags. The new recall excludes 42,000 BMWs recalled in May 2013 for the same problem. The company says it is recalling all vehicles equipped with potentially faulty air bag systems regardless of where they were sold. In June, the U.S. National Highway Traffic Safety Administration began investigating air bags made by Takata, a Tokyo-based supplier of seat belts, air bags, steering wheels and other auto parts. The agency said it received six reports of air bags rupturing in Florida and Puerto Rico. Three people were injured in those cases. It had estimated 1.1 million vehicles in the U.S. could be affected, but the total is likely to climb. The government says it wanted to act quickly in warm states while it continues to investigate the issue. "Based on the limited data available at this time, NHTSA supports efforts by automakers to address the immediate risk in areas that have consistently hot, humid conditions over extended periods of time," the agency said in a statement. Takata said in a statement Tuesday that it is supporting the NHTSA investigation and its customers with technical analysis and replacement parts. What does the open patents deal mean for Tesla ... and BMW?
Sat, Jun 14 2014Gift to the world or trade bait? Tesla Motors announced this week it would open its patents for other automakers to use. That has analysts guessing whether the California-based electric-vehicle maker is looking to either swap trade secrets with other automakers or to expand the proverbial pie that represents the plug-in vehicle market. For its part, Tesla says the answer is B. BMW, which is establishing its i sub-brand of plug-in vehicles, would be a natural collaborator with Tesla, Forbes says. In fact, executives from the two companies met in Europe this week. Details were not released, but a BMW spokesman said, "Both companies are strongly committed to the success of electromobility and discussed how to further strengthen the development of electromobility on an international level." While Tesla brings battery technology to the table, BMW offers its carbon-fiber advancements that lighten vehicle-body weight. Those advancements are key to range-extending efforts and could do wonders for Tesla on its journey to help spur technology for the sake of getting more of the general public to accept plug-in technology as a viable first-car option. Then again, Forbes says Tesla, whose investors include Mercedes-Benz parent Daimler and Toyota, may be keeping its best technologies to itself by not patenting certain advancements at all. What's in Tesla's patent pool? uAutoInsurance analyzed Tesla's 249 patents and found that 104 of them related to battery technology, while 28 pertained to recharging activity, which wasn't surprising (about a quarter of those 249 patents couldn't readily be categorized). Tesla also has nine patents related to sunroof technology. The company is based in California, after all.
8 automakers, 15 utilities collaborate on open smart-charging for EVs
Thu, Jul 31 2014We're going to lead with General Motors here. GM is one of eight automakers working with 15 utilities and the Electric Power Research Institute (EPRI) at developing a "smart" plug-in vehicle charging system. Why did we start with GM? Because it's the first automaker whose press release we read that mentioned the other seven automakers. Points for sharing. For the record, the collaboration also includes BMW, Toyota, Mercedes-Benz, Honda, Chrysler, Mitsubishi and Ford. The utilities include DTE Energy, Duke Energy, Southern California Edison and Pacific Gas & Electric. The idea is to develop a so-called "demand charging" system in which an integrated system lets the plug-ins and utilities communicate with each other so that vehicle charging is cut back at peak hours, when energy is most expensive, and ramped up when the rates drop. Such entities say there's a sense of urgency to develop such a system because the number of plug-in vehicles on US roads totals more than 225,000 today and is climbing steadily. There's a lot of technology involved, obviously, but the goal is to have an open platform that's compatible with virtually any automaker's plug-in vehicle. No timeframe was disclosed for when such a system could go live but you can find a press release from EPRI below. EPRI, Utilities, Auto Manufacturers to Create an Open Grid Integration Platform for Plug-in Electric Vehicles PALO ALTO, Calif. (July 29, 2014) – The Electric Power Research Institute, 8 automakers and 15 utilities are working to develop and demonstrate an open platform that would integrate plug-in electric vehicles (PEV) with smart grid technologies enabling utilities to support PEV charging regardless of location. The platform will allow manufacturers to offer a customer-friendly interface through which PEV drivers can more easily participate in utility PEV programs, such as rates for off-peak or nighttime charging. The portal for the system would be a utility's communications system and an electric vehicle's telematics system. As the electric grid evolves with smarter functionality, electric vehicles can serve as a distributed energy resource to support grid reliability, stability and efficiency. With more than 225,000 plug-in vehicles on U.S. roads -- and their numbers growing -- they are likely to play a significant role in electricity demand side management.
